| Quinn Stops Milwaukee Cold, 4-0 Tuesday, September 23rd , 1975 Cincinnati Cannons right-hander Herm Quinn used his full arsenal to shoot down the Milwaukee Arrows, 4-0. All day long, he exhibited fine command of all his pitches, giving up 1 walk and striking out 7. Quinn allowed 5 hits in the victory.
"It felt like my catcher and I were on the same page all day, and Milwaukee was on a way, way different page," Quinn said.
His record for the year is 16-12 in 35 starts and Quinn has a 2.84 ERA.
